Job interview questions — and how to answer "Tell me about yourself"

Prepare for common interview questions with stories already in your pipeline dossier.

June 24, 2026 · 6 min read

Share on LinkedIn

Key takeaway

Your best interview answers are compressed versions of bullets you already proved on paper.

"Tell me about yourself" is not biography — it is a 90-second pitch: present role, relevant win, why this job. Use the same outcome language as your resume summary so the panel hears one consistent story.

Action

Behavioral questions (conflict, failure, leadership) need STAR structure: situation, task, action, result. Pull from bullets you tailored for this employer — the pipeline saves JD and CV snapshots at apply time for exactly this prep.

Common interview questions to rehearse

Why this company? Why leaving? Greatest strength and weakness — with a weakness you are actively improving. Where in five years? Describe a time you influenced without authority.

Technical and case interviews need a different prep lane — whiteboard practice, not STAR. Tag the role type in your pipeline so you know which prep mode to use.
